What is it?

Transcription jobs involve converting audio into typed text. There are many different types of transcription jobs: general, legal, medical and business being the main ones. In a transcription job, you will typically be working as an independent contractor. If working over the net you will be sent a live audio feed or short recorded audio clips. Requirements are typically a fast typing speed of around 70+ words per minute and previous experience in the field of about 2-3 years.

For medical transcription jobs, a medical background and familiarity with medical terminology is useful. A high school diploma or GED is required. Although medical transcription does not require it, there are two certificates available which may open doors known as the RMT and the CMT conducted by the AHDI.

Legal transcription jobs also requires a high school diploma/GED

You may be required to purchase specialist equipment, such as a foot pedal and be familiar with software. It may take time to develop a good ‘ear’ for transcription. However, with a lot of practice your speed and accuracy can improve dramatically, leading to higher earnings.
